KompyuterlarMa'lumotlar bazasi

Eng keng tarqalgan amaliyot ma'lumotlar bazasini tuzish uchun emas?

bilan ishlash , ma'lumotlar bazasida har qanday ko'proq yoki kamroq murakkab loyiha bilan birga bo'ladi. DB tizimining to'g'ri ishlashi uchun zarur barcha parametrlarni o'z ichiga olgan axborot bir hovuz sifatida bajaradi. Va nima yutuqlari amalda eng keng tarqalgan bo'ladi? Ular ishlatiladi qachon? Bu va boshqa savollar, bu maqolada javob beriladi.

umumiy ma'lumot

Shunday qilib, birinchi siz savolga dastur nima tartibini aniqlash kerak bo'ladi. Ma'lumotlar bazasi - o'zboshimchalik axborot tartibli saqlash uchun nomi. Bu IT-texnologiyalar yordamida, balki boshqa yo'llar va usullar bilan emas, balki faqat ajratish mumkin. Lekin tayanch sifatida bir vaqtning o'zida tamoyilini tizimlashtirish foydalanish uchun.

Bu imkoniyatlar buyurtma va saqlash mo'l ekanligini ta'kidlash lozim. yo'llar har bir muayyan talablar ilgari surilgan. bitta kompyuter ichidagi mustaqil faoliyat ko'rsatmoqda mo'ljallangan ma'lumotlar bazasi bor. Boshqa uzoq server bilan o'zaro ta'minlash. Biz arxitekturasi haqida gapirish bo'lsa, eng keng tarqalgan ierarxik va tarmoq ma'lumotlar bazasi bor. Ushbu maqolada, ular bo'ladi e'tibor hisoblanadi.

bazasi

bu holda tizim me'morchiligi, har bir ob'ekt aniq shaxs sifatida tasvirlaydi qilinadi, deb beradi. Shu sababli u ota yoki bola elementlari bo'lishi mumkin. Bu me'moriy maxsus xususiyati hamma narsa boshlanadi bo'lgan bir ob'ekt bo'lishi kerak, deb. Natijada bir daraxtga o'xshaydi tuzilmadir. tashkilot deyarli har qanday eski dasturni qanday yordam berishi mumkinligini tushunish. ma'lumotlar Ushbu turdagi bazasi - bu ham kompyuter fayl tizimi.

Bu tez-tez bunday tuzilishi foydalanish samarali narsa emas, deb aytiladi. Shunday bo'lsa-da, u hali ham keng ishlatiladi. Bu, birinchi navbatda, ma'lumotlarni o'qish uchun, zarur bo'lganda bazasi bilan ishlash foydali deb aslida tufaylidir. Albatta, bu holatda, tuzilishi juda qurish imkonini beradi. Misol sifatida, uning bu ko'rib chiqaylik: biz muayyan papkani tanlash qachon, o'zaro tez joylashtirish oladi. Biz antivirus, kompyuterni tekshirish boshlash bo'lsa, u juda uzoq vaqt davom etadi.

tarmoq ma'lumotlar bazasi

o'zgartirish, masalan Bunday ilgari tasvirlangan. Bu erda asosiy farq ulanishlar soni. Shunday qilib, ierarxik bazalarida bir element faqat bir ota bo'lishi mumkin bo'lsa. Shunday qilib, biz ma'lumotlar bazasi rivojida muayyan taqiqlash haqida gapirish mumkin. Tarmoq ma'lumotlar bazasi, shuningdek, bir necha ota-onasini bo'lishi mumkin. Bu, asosan, XML asoslangan ma'lumotlar bazasi yaratish anglatadi.

ilişkisel ma'lumotlar bazalari,

Biz shunday qilib, ommaviy foydalanish, tahrir qilish va haqida gapirish bo'lsa, eng keng tarqalgan, ular, amalda bo'ladi. mashhurlik sababi İlişkisel ma'lumotlar bazalari matematika tasvirlab berishlari juda oson, deb. amalga oshirish oson tufayli, ular keng tarqalgan.

ular uchun nazariy asos matematik Edgar Frank Codd ifodalasa (hozir marhum). U juda puxta va aniq matematik til foydalanib, ma'lumotlar bazasi tuzilishini tasvirlab mumkin sakson yoshda edi. Lekin amaliyot shuni ko'rsatadiki, bu ish dasturi amalga oshirish uchun yaxshi asos bo'ladi. İlişkisel ma'lumotlar bazalari, ma'lumotlar bazasi haqida gapirar ekan, standart, ularni tushunish shunchalik mashhur bo'lib kelgan. AQSh e'tibor va ularning o'ziga xos bajarilishini to'lash bo'lsin.

İlişkisel ma'lumotlar bazalari xususiyatlari

Ularning asosiy ajratib turadigan o'ziga xos xususiyati ma'lumotlar ikki o'lchovli jadvallar majmui sifatida saqlanadi, deb. oddiy misol berilishi mumkin, deb Access ma'lumotlar bazasini, Microsoft Office paketi a'zosi. Alfa va Omega-ishlatiladigan ustunlar va satrlar rolini. Birinchi xususiyati ularning belgilangan maydon nomi bilan, ma'lumotlar turi, ularda ishlatiladigan qaysi, deb. Bundan tashqari, ustunlar soni belgilangan bo'lib, faqat bazasi administratori bilan o'zgartirilishi mumkin. Line - bu axborot ob'ekti hisoblanadi. Ularning soni maxsus ko'rsatmalar bilan ta'minlash orqali nisbatan osonlik bilan o'zgaradi.

Bu ma'lumotlar bazasi mavhum tushuncha ekanligi tushunib kerak. Shuning uchun, amalda eng keng tarqalgan, jadvallar bilan bog'liq bo'lgan ma'lumotlar bazasi bor. Bu masalada juda yaxshi grafik vakillik ilgari ko'rsatilgan ruxsat berishi mumkin. ish eng muhim jihati tarkibini loyihalash. Bu jarayon yuqorida aytib o'tilgan elementlarning yaratish hisoblanadi. Bu bir qancha yangi boshlanuvchilar engil bo'lgan bir qiyin bosqichi, deb ta'kidlash lozim. Va yaxshi Shuning uchun. ma'lumotlar kichik qadar Albatta, kompyuter tez qayta qilinadi. Lekin axborot o'sish miqdori sifatida sezilarli sekinlashtirmoqda. Uning qiymati saqlangan ma'lumotlar hajmi va tarkibini optimal loyihalash to'g'ri proportsional bo'ladi.

ma'lumotlar bazasi dizayn

Shunday qilib, biz ma'lumotlar bazasi eng mashhur variantlarni ko'rib chiqqan edik. Endi nima uchun buni ular yaratgan bo'lsa amalda eng keng tarqalgan bo'lgan yondashuvlar va biror narsa haqida gaplashaylik. Misol sifatida, MySQL ko'rib. Shunday qilib, oxiri natija quyidagi talablar mavjud:

  • Ma'lumotlar bazasi qayta ishlash bo'yicha oddiy ob'ekt bo'lishi kerak.
  • ma'lumotlar bazasi, bir yilni hajmi bo'lishi kerak.

Agar siz bu tushunchalar qarama-qarshi ekanligini ko'rish uchun oson tanish bo'lsa. Birinchidan, ma'lumotlar bazasiga uzatiladi qilinadi va undan olib qo'yilishi nima aniq tushunish kerak. Agar yirik loyihalarda saytlar aql bovar qilmaydigan bir raqami bilan o'nlab va jadvallar yuzlab topishingiz mumkin. Quyidagi masalalar o'rganilishi lozim:

  1. ma'lumotlar saqlanadi, nima bo'lishini aniqlash.
  2. axborot e'lon qilinadi qaerda bilib oling.
  3. bir ustun ko'tarib uchun qanday ma'lumotlar turi qaror.

borini individual stollarda yukini kamaytirish uchun foydalanish mumkin. Lekin saqlash muayyan birlashtiruvchi komponentlarini bo'lishi uchun olinishi kerak.

xulosa

Ma'lumotlar bazasi har qanday ko'proq yoki kamroq murakkab loyiha muhim tarkibiy qismidir. Dastlab, bir shaxsning amalda optimal aloqani tashkil qilish mumkin emas. Ammo vaqt o'tib, san'at va o'rganish siz yaxshi qulayliklar yaratadi bo'lishi mumkin tajriba oshirish.

Bundan tashqari, u e'tibor qo'yilmasligi kerak va bu asta-sekin yana ilg'or dasturiy tuzilishini taklif etamiz. Bundan tashqari, va optimallashtirish har tomonlama ko'maklashish mumkin bazasi boshqarish tizimlari. Ular deyarli har bir vazifa amalga oshirilishi mumkin tomonidan keng faoliyati bilan shaxslar beradi. Agar aniq shikoyat qanday tanlash mumkin, shuning uchun ma'lumotlar bazasi turli, juda katta.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 uz.atomiyme.com. Theme powered by WordPress.